Cable & TDR Wire Testers
Since TDR (Time Domain Reflectometry) technology was founded in the 1980s, it has become an industry staple. In fact, it has become increasingly useful as coaxial cable infrastructure as aged. With that age, the uses for TDR cable length measurement has diversified. Basically, the operating principles of TDR are to introduce an incident signal to the cable to gather information from reflected signals.
A cable/TDR wire tester is a diagnostic tool that's meant to locate faults and measure the length of different cable types (copper or coaxial) by transmitting electrical pulses and analyzing the response. The faults you might encounter include breaks, shorts, and splices. There are even TDR testers can can measure the length of network cables such as ethernet cables, coax cables, and twisted pair cables.
Depending on the phase, amplitude, and timing of the reflected energy, you may be able to determine the location and nature of the fault with extreme precision as long as you have a cable length tester of quality. With the right equipment, you will be able to get a graphical representation of a transmission line or coaxial cable run.
